Kremlin says Starmer exit won't shift UK stance

Kremlin says Starmer exit won't shift UK stance

Relations between Britain and Russia are unlikely to change soon, according to comments from Moscow. Kremlin spokesman Dmitry Peskov said on Monday that Keir Starmer's planned departure won't alter Britain's approach because he had shown no effort to improve ties and had kept relations cut off. Starmer said he'll leave office and hopes to complete a leadership handover by September while keeping political stability.
